The side length of a cube is √7 cm. What is the volume of the cube? (Volume = length times width times height)

[tex] \sqrt{7} * \sqrt{7}* \sqrt{7} = \sqrt{7*7*7} = \sqrt{343} [/tex] 

or

[tex]7 \sqrt{7} [/tex]
